Area
The main local attractions of Blaenau Ffestiniog include Zip World Slate caverns, the longest zip line in Europe. The slate mines where visitors can take underground trips to see mining as it was done in days gone by. There is also a good selection of shops, pubs and places to eat. Nearby is Portmeirion village, famous for its architecture.
